400bhp is really not that hard or expensive to achieve. with intake, boost controller, o2 housing, exhaust a really good tune, you will probably be at around
380-400bhp which is about 320-330whp and you could probably do all that stuff yourself. That would run about $1200-1500 depending on the parts you go with.

Well i went to Road Race Engineering and I got my work there because i have heard they do great work which i have to say they do. I am always pleased to go to them. Well anyways, i got turbo back exhaust, boost control, 720cc injectors, cosworth cams 272, walbro fuel pump, and i was putting down on the dyno 340 wheel and i had spent after dyno and everything just 2300 dollars and i have to tell you it was god damn worth it the power difference was huge.

intake
MBC or GM BCS
Full 3" TBE w/ no cat
SS o2 housing
port hotside
ported exhaust manifold
hks 280 cams
walbro 255 fuel pump
and a tune!
That should honestly get you there, do ported TB/intake manifold as well and you'll be in *extra* good shape, IX turbo, alky injection then you will be....where my car is! That will be like 450-475bhp when tuned.
